I take medication for my mental health condition, is it true that if I quit smoking I will need a higher dose of medication?
No, in fact stopping smoking allows people on certain antipsychotic medications to reduce the dosage by up to 25%. This reduces the side effects and long-term risks associated with taking these medications.
